Job Summary

  • The Project/Program Manager (Systems Engineer) focuses on the deployment, configuration, monitoring, and maintenance of GPU-enabled servers, virtualized environments, and hybrid infrastructure supporting research and enterprise systems.
  • This role is a non-coding position requiring strong Linux/Windows administration skills, virtualization experience, automation knowledge, and familiarity with data center operations.
  • The Project/Program Manager (Systems Engineer) will collaborate with researchers, developers, and partners to maintain high-performing, secure, and scalable infrastructure that powers computational workloads.
